Are the Museums and Historical Sights Better in Melbourne or Tauranga?

Melbourne
Tauranga

Melbourne is a well-known place for its sights and museums. Also, Tauranga is not as famous, but is still a good town to visit for its museums and history.

Melbourne offers many unique museums, sights, and landmarks that will make for a memorable trip. Many of the city's sights center around the art and cultural scene. There's the the National Gallery of Victoria and the Performing Arts Centre Melbourne. There's also Federation Square. Sports enthusiasts will appreciate a visit to the National Sports Museum and for great views, check out Melbourne Skydeck at Eureka Tower.

Tauranga is a good place to visit if you're interested in museums or other recognizable sights. There are a number of historic buildings in town like the Elms Mission Station which dates back to 1847.

Is Melbourne or Tauranga Better for Beaches?

Melbourne
Tauranga

For a relaxing beach holiday, both Melbourne and Tauranga are high quality choices.

Melbourne is considered a top beach destination. There are laid back beaches near town that attract locals and tourists alike. You can enjoy coastal trails and great natural beauty. St Kilda Beach and Elwood Beach are among the most popular beaches near the city. Brighton Beach is known for its colorful bathing boxes and Williamstown Beach is very family-friendly.

Tauranga is a very popular place to visit for its beaches. Families and travelers head here for the sandy beaches and water activities. Surfing, kayaking, and fishing are all popular in the area. Some of the most popular beaches include Mount Maunganui Beach, Waihī Beach, and Anzac Bay.

Is Melbourne or Tauranga Better for Families?

Melbourne
Tauranga

Tauranga is very popular for its kid-friendly activities. Also, Melbourne is not quite as popular, but is fairly good for its family-friendly activities.

As it has a large number of activities for kids, Tauranga is a very family-friendly destination. Check out the ropes courses at Adrenalin Forest or play in the water at Waimarino Adventure Park. There are also many different walking areas like McLaren Falls Park and Kaiate Falls. Kids will love hanging out at the beach around Mount Maunganui or Papamoa Beach. This is an affordable and kid-family destination for locals and international tourists alike.

Melbourne is known to be a very family-friendly place to visit. The city has kids museums like the Museum of Play and Art or the Polly Woodside Tall Ship and Museum. There's also the Sea Life Melbourne Aquarium and the Scienceworks Museums. If you like quirky, check out the ArtVo 3D Immersive Art Gallery. There's also Legoland, which has a lot for younger children.

Which place is cheaper, Tauranga or Melbourne?

These are the overall average travel costs for the two destinations.

The average daily cost (per person) in Melbourne is $176, while the average daily cost in Tauranga is $103. These costs include accommodation (assuming double occupancy, so the traveler is sharing the room), food, transportation, and entertainment. While every person is different, these costs are an average of past travelers in each destination.
